Voting alignment

Preet Kaur Gill and Helen Morgan voted the same way 58% of the time, based on 641 shared comparable votes.

373 same votes 268 different votes 641 shared votes

Alignment only includes divisions where both MPs recorded an Aye or No vote. Tellers, absences, abstentions, and missing votes are excluded.
